This document provides an overview of conducting a social media risk assessment. It begins with definitions of social media and describes the key opportunities and risks of social media use. It then outlines the regulatory environment for social media from organizations like the FTC, SEC, FINRA and NLRB. The document proposes a 5-phase approach to conducting a social media risk assessment: 1) Planning and scoping, 2) Social listening, 3) Design and discovery, 4) Assess and analyze, and 5) Collaboration and reporting. It emphasizes understanding an organization's social media perspective before assessing risks.
